In the football center of the Vikings in Simmering, a media appointment took place, in which Stefan Maierhofer spoke as a kicker about his new path. In his first appearance, he was optimistic and emphasized that the previous training sessions were successful. Maierhofer is determined to assume the challenges of his new role, even if there is uncertainty in the team whether he can set Fieldgoals against Tirol. The trainers want to carefully introduce him to his new responsibility and recognize the pressure that is necessary for good performance to shine as a kicker. The kicking unit of the Vikings is currently criticized, since the Kicking performance was a weak point last year, such as [Kleine Zeitung] (https://www.kleinezeitung.at/service/newsticker/newsticker_sport/19757464/stefan-gaier-get-elfebuer- fuer- fan-raiders) reported.
The name Oskar Herz, which in the last game was two field goals (33 and 34 yards), has been found, especially in connection with the weak kicking performance. Maierhofer could therefore help the Vikings in the kicking department, which is of great importance for the team. His ability to need the pressure to bring high performance could prove to be valuable while preparing to play in a competitive league.
optimization through training methods
To improve accuracy, distance and height when kicking there are numerous training approaches. It is recommended to try a maximum of 30 full field goals on an intensive day to ensure the quality of the kicks without taking the risk of overloading. The kicking drills, which promote the precision and technology of kicking, also find special attention. The right methodology, as can be found in the recommendations of Field Goal Kicker, shows that training units should be kept easy to avoid injuries. It is important to warm up before every training session and to grasp kicks in a targeted manner, especially if the legs are fresh.
In addition, a study on differential learning provides valuable knowledge. This examined the acute effects of such a training program on football kick performance. The results show that differentiated training can be more advantageous than traditional methods, which is demonstrated by the significant improvements in the kicking speed and performance in the event of jumps. The research of ncbi emphasizes that the focus is more effective on smaller aspects of kicks than just trying more Field goals.
